You said everything I want to say. I do not believe in bots either. I read through as many posts as I can on a given day, comment profusely, share my votes with everyone that has written something that has made me think... this is how you build community. And I firmly believe that if we build community generously, the community will generate rewards for the active participants within it.

If people are writing good content--measureable by the amount of votes they get per read--and they are not reaching greater audiences because the content is not discoverable, that is to be addressed at the UI level, not with bots. The Steemit UI that needs a full redesign to encourage the discoverablity of good, original content with all the correct rights, citations, and references, and a system for discovering a brilliant newbie's first post.
